I have a question about wind load determination of stairtower based on Euro code.
Euro code 1-4, 7.11, Lattice structure.
is a 5 story, 3m(width)x3m(depth)x15(hight) with X bracing a lattice structure?

RE: Wind Load Per Euro Code
However, the fact you have mentioned 'stairs' would make me suggest caution. The loading on lattice structures is predominately due to air flow around the members. You do not have any significant projected areas. The lattice is mostly 'air' and not solid on any elevation.
You stairs may actually include a significant projected area which will attract additional loading so assessing it as a pure lattice may end up being un-conservative.

RE: Wind Load Per Euro Code
I would check both and take the worst case.
I have no idea what ussuri was on about, but lattice structures usually have a higher wind load per unit area than a solid structure - of course the solid structure has more area to contribute.
RE: Wind Load Per Euro Code
As I understand it the forces on lattice type structures are as a result of the flow past/around the elements and as such are typically frictional drag forces. While the loading may be higher, the area you are taking it over is less.
As opposed to a wind pressure taken over a larger area (form drag).
